Local postal workers are weighing in on possible job cuts here in Michigan.
The U.S. Postal Service is looking to cut 120,000 jobs, including some in the MidMichigan area.
A location in downtown Flint and Saginaw are on the schedule to be closed.
The postal service is also looking to possibly go to a five-day delivery schedule.
Workers say they're concerned about the future of their jobs.
Flint postal worker Debra Brown tells NBC25, "They're not saying a whole lot of anything, you know. They're just saying be aware that there are going to be some layoffs but they're not saying a whole lot."
E-mail and a decline in print advertising have severely affected the postal service.
